Scented Candle Care
To extend the burn time of your aromatic candle, observing a few easy care tips is vital. To begin, always trim the wick to around ¼ inch before use. This avoids uncontrolled smoke and supports an consistent melt pool . Never keep a candle for more than three hours at a stretch , as this can warp the wax and maybe weaken the container . In conclusion, always place your fragrance source on a stable surface away from breezes and flammable items.
- Clip the wick to ¼ inch prior to burn.
- Avoid burning for over three hours.
- Set on a stable surface.

Scented Candles vs. Essential Oil Candles – What's the Difference ?
While both kinds of candles offer a lovely ambiance and fragrance, there's a crucial difference. Scented candles typically incorporate fragrance oils to create their scent, which may give a nice aroma but lack therapeutic qualities. In opposition, aromatherapy candles are made with genuine botanical extracts, known for their potential to impact mood and emotional state through inhalation. Therefore, if you're looking for a straightforward fragrance experience, a decorative candle may suffice; however, for a complete and potentially beneficial experience, aromatherapy candles are the better selection.
